Is 18 hours of fasting good
“Evidence is accumulating that eating in a six-hour period and fasting for 18 hours can trigger a metabolic switch from glucose-based to ketone-based energy, with increased stress resistance, increased longevity, and a decreased incidence of diseases,” says the study..
What is the best time to fast to lose weight
You can choose any 8-hour window to consume calories. Some people opt to skip breakfast and fast from noon to 8 p.m., while others avoid eating late and stick to a 9 a.m. to 5 p.m. schedule. Limiting the number of hours that you can eat during the day may help you lose weight and lower your blood pressure.

Is 20 hour fasting bad
A pilot study done in 2017 showed that fasting for 18 to 20 hours a day could lead to weight loss and post-meal blood sugar control (6). This shows that fasting could be extremely beneficial to patients with type 2 diabetes.
What will fasting for a day do
As well as aiding weight loss, not eating for a day can have other health benefits. Research suggests that occasional 24-hour fasting can improve cardiovascular health. Some evidence from research on animals shows that fasting can help fight certain kinds of cancer or even help preserve memory .
How many days should someone fast
There is no set time that water fasting should last for, but medical advice generally suggests anywhere from 24 hours to 3 days as the maximum time to go without food. Throughout history, people have undertaken fasts for spiritual or religious reasons.

How long do you have to fast before you start burning fat
Fat burning typically begins after approximately 12 hours of fasting and escalates between 16 and 24 hours of fasting.
Why Fasting is bad
But fasting for long periods of time is bad for you. Your body needs vitamins, minerals, and other nutrients from food to stay healthy. If you don’t get enough, you can have symptoms such as fatigue, dizziness, constipation, dehydration, and not being able to tolerate cold temperatures.
Is it better to fast in the morning or at night
Fasting in the evening and overnight, then eating early in the day is the pattern that has the most profound benefits. The research is clear that people who eat in the morning and afternoon have healthier blood lipid profiles and better blood sugar control and tend to weigh less than those who eat late in the day.
What does 16 hours of fasting do to your body
In addition to enhancing weight loss, 16/8 intermittent fasting is also believed to improve blood sugar control, boost brain function and enhance longevity. 16/8 intermittent fasting involves eating only during an eight-hour window during the day and fasting for the remaining 16 hours.
What happens to your body after fasting for 18 hours
Ketones have also been shown to reduce cellular damage and cell death in neurons and can also reduce inflammation in other cell types. By 18 hours, you’ve switched to fat-burning mode and are generating significant ketones (Anton et al., Obesity 2018).
Can you chew gum while fasting
Is chewing gum or drinking coffee acceptable at any time of the day while on an intermittent fasting diet? Because both gum and coffee have minimal (if any) calories it is often considered acceptable to consume either of these in conjunction with water during your fast.
What is a clean fast
A clean fast That means water, coffee and tea only, with absolutely no added fat, artificial sweeteners or the like. No bone broth, no water with lemon, no flavored teas. No gum, no mints, nothing with calories, period.
